At a time when masks have become a necessity for epidemic prevention and control, the industry which produces on-woven fabrics is facing a huge challenge.
"Since the first two months, the government has ordered 1 million non-woven fabric face masks every day, and has exhausted all the non-woven fabrics in stock." A staff member of a large domestic diaper manufacturer in the Yangtze River Delta region said, "The price of non-woven fabrics has increased. Some small diaper manufacturers have no inventory and no production."
"The price of non-woven fabrics has increased by 10 times. Our industry, like the diaper industry, is facing resumption and suspension of production." Chen Hua, head of foreign trade packaging enterprise of a company in Shanghai, told a reporter from China Business News.
According to data from the National Bureau of Statistics, the production of basic raw materials and new products in China maintained growth in the first quarter, of which the output of non-woven fabrics increased by 6.1%.
"The leaders of the Shanghai Municipal Government have just visited our company, and I have already reflected them the problems we are facing." Chen Hua's company is a non-woven packaging export company, which ranks among the top 10 companies in the same industry in the country. Unable to withstand high raw material prices, 70% of production capacity was closed again.
"The price per ton of non-woven fabric, the core raw material we use, has risen from 12,000 yuan to 120,000 yuan." Chen Hua said.
Chen Hua's factories are in Jiaxing and Yiwu. Starting from the holiday of nearly 1,000 workers on January 10, the factory has been suspended for more than three months. With the call to resume work, production capacity has been restored to half.
He was relieved originally. "The epidemic has damaged companies by 50%, and we can take a breather. Now that the price of raw materials has soared, we have now suffered 70% damage." Chen Hua said.
Where are all the non-woven fabrics on the market? "A large number of non-woven fabrics are supplied to companies." Chen Hua said.

The price increase is more for melt blown non-woven fabrics. Melt-blown non-woven fabric is an important component of sms medical fabric and an important material for the production of medical surgical masks. Before the Spring Festival, the melt blown non-woven fabrics price was around 20,000 yuan per ton, but Chen Hua said: "Now the price of melt blown fabrics is approaching 600,000 yuan/ton."
Even so, downstream companies bear high costs, and no company will receive orders for non-woven fabrics. This means that production of non woven fabric is basically replaced by production masks.
"When the price of non-woven fabrics rises to 30,000 yuan/ton, there is no way to place orders." Chen Hua revealed to reporters that he had inquired about orders from many factories.
This kind of capacity is packaged, "a package is one month, and the order is full for one month." Chen Hua said: "I can feel that there are people hoarding a lot of goods in the market."
"The non-woven fabrics we ordered are used on the inner lining of packaging products. I have visited these factories. The quality of the products is average, and they do not have the conditions to produce medical non-woven fabrics. They have neither qualifications nor equipment capabilities. "This puzzled Chen Hua. Some non-woven factory personnel directly told Chen Hua: "We will not accept orders for two to three months."
Because the price of masks continues to increase, many businesses want to enter the non-woven fabric industry to get a share of the pie. As a result, the price of non woven fabric manufacturing machine and melt blown non woven machine has been rising. And these short-term companies may not meet the quality standards.
On April 16, Yangzhou City, Jiangsu Province, where melt blown cloth manufacturers gather, rectified the industry, raising the industry threshold. Analysis agencies believe that the short-term melt blown cloth price is expected to be at a high level.
For downstream non-woven fabric enterprises, "the supply chain is all broken, and it is in a state of shutdown." Chen Hua is looking for other fabrics to replace non-woven fabrics. The already sluggish overseas demand has shrunk further.
